EP37: How to Finish the Year Strong


Listen Later

Send a text

In today’s episode, I’m diving into one of the most important rhythms I’ve learned in business and in life: how you finish the year determines how you start the next one. I walk through the exact process I use every December — reviewing roles, assessing capacity for the coming year, and studying our New Patient Metrics from January until now — to get honest about where we’re aligned and where we’ve drifted.

I’ll also share what some of the great companies I study do at the end of their year. Lululemon’s vision reset… Toyota’s tune-up… Apple’s quiet sprint… Amazon’s “working backwards” approach… Ritz-Carlton’s culture reset… and Nike’s practice of closing the loop. Each one uses December as a launch pad so they enter January with momentum while the rest of the world is still warming up.

For us in chiropractic, this same rhythm matters. January isn’t just a new month — it’s the perfect moment to update Spinal Health Scores, reconnect with patient goals, tighten our frequency recommendations, and make sure our care plans are aligned with integrity.

This episode is all about finishing present, starting strong, and stepping into 2026 with clarity and congruency.
